This double degree allows you to study both Actuarial Studies and Information Systems and discover the many practical applications from combining such majors. Actuarial Studies is concerned about more than just mathematics and numbers. It combines study in mathematics, economics, insurance, finance, statistics and programming. This double degree will allow you to complement your Actuarial Studies with business analytics. Information Systems looks at how we can create and use new and existing technology to solve business problems. You will gain skills and experience in business analytics, business programming, data management, enterprise systems and network security. The double degree helps you to harness analytic skills, which are one of the core sub-disciplines of the actuarial profession, with specific business analytic skills and learn how to use modelling and data analysis techniques on large data sets to discover predictive patterns and relationships for business use.
